Subject: EXIF scrub cut-over — welcome aboard

Hi! Quick recap since you're joining mid-stream. We cut over ScrubJay, our EXIF-stripping pipeline, last night. All uploads through the Lanternbox app now route through the new scrubber; the old inline stripper is retired. GPS tags, serial numbers, and maker notes are removed; orientation is preserved and rebaked. One hiccup with HEIC thumbnails, patched around 03:00. You'll want to get familiar with the live setup, so the service's current configuration values follow.

service settings:
[briion]
team = oliael
access_code = ac_23d22a
host = briion.sivrelgrid.local
port = 8000
owner = pelox.tamvan
peer = olimir.paliqsys.test

## TICKET-4412: EXIF scrub vault locked

The Pixwane scrubber strips EXIF (GPS, device model, timestamps) from all uploads before they hit the public CDN. Its signing key sits in the Hollowbrook vault, which auto-locked after three failed rotations last night. Scrubbing is paused; uploads are queued, not published. New folks: do not bypass the queue. To unlock, run the vault recovery flow from the ops bastion and supply the recovery passphrase shown below.

strongbox words: wenwyn-gorwyn-ulays-eliox-julael-oliir-rusath-norwyn-lamion-belys-casath-praeth-ulamir-sordor

Hi team,

Before I hand off the 3.2 release, please note the humidity sensor drift reported on Verdana controllers in the Elmbrook trial site. Drift exceeds 4% after roughly ten days of continuous operation; firmware 3.2.1 adds an automatic recalibration cycle every 72 hours. Support should advise growers to install 3.2.1 and trigger a manual recalibration once. The hotfix bundle must be verified before distribution, so I'm including the signing key used for the 3.2.1 packages below.

release key, fahof-yagap: bky3_m5d

# Settings note: GraphQL N+1 fix (Tarnwick API)
# New team members: the resolver batching below exists because the
# order-items resolver used to fire one query per parent node.
# We now use the dataloader layer; do not bypass it or the N+1
# problem returns immediately under load. Batch size is tuned for
# the read replica, not the primary. Keep it at 100 unless you've
# benchmarked otherwise. The replica is reached via the connection
# string below.

database URL for bahop-yagep: mssql://sildor_svc:35ha7jz@db-fb6d.nelvrodyn.example:5432/casath